Matt Hulse of Harington, Ont., won a gold and two silver medals at the OUA Track and Field Championship over the weekend in Toronto.  His performance marks the first time a Queen’s athlete has collected three medals at the same OUA Track & Field Championship and also qualifies him in three events at the CIS Championship hosted by Windsor from March 12-14.

 

Hulse raced to a golden time of three-minutes and 52.23 second to reclaim his OUA title in the 1,500m which he also won in 2007-08.  Last year he did not defend his title as he studied abroad in an exchange program.

 

In the men’s 1,000 metre race – he finished second to Toronto Varsity Blues’ Michael Del Monte of Guelph, Ont., by just 33-hundreths of a second.  Del Monte used a York University Field House record to surge past Hulse in the dying 150m.  To cap his trio of medals, Hulse teamed with Clay Patterson of Elgin, Ont., Joshua Potvin of Thunder Bay, Ont., and Michael Nishiyama of Edmonton in the men’s 4x800m race to finish second.
